Abstract
Di- to penta-saccharide fragments (2–5) of Polysaccharide II (PS-II) of Mycobacterium tuberculosis were synthesized in spacer-linked form in a stepwise fashion using a new glycosyl donor featuring a trans-fused isopropylidene diol-protecting group. Covalent attachment of the oligosaccharides to proteins provides semi-synthetic antigens and immunogens which are being used to probe the role of PS-II as a possible mycobacterial antigen.
